After a 12-hour-long strenuous effort by rescue personnel, a wild elephant that fell into a deep unused well in Thiruvambady was rescued on Saturday. The videos of the rescue operation were also viral online. Much to the disappointment of many, the elephant died due to dehydration on Sunday morning,

It was the laborers who were engaged in establishing a fence around the forest who first spotted the elephant inside the well on December 31. Being a difficult spot to reach, it was a major challenge for the forest official to perform the rescue operations.

The team had to walk 4 kilometers to reach the well by constructing a pathway. After a marathon effort, the rescuers brought the elephant to safety.

After the elephant was saved, it tried to attack the people who had gathered there due to its traumatic experience. Soon, the elephant collapsed near the same place. The forest department officials stated that it had no serious injuries and that it was dehydration that resulted in fatigue. The officials provided food and water to the elephant and also took care of the jumbo but it died within a few hours.
